What is recorded here

Detached five-bay single-storey lobby entry thatched farmhouse with dormer attic, extant 1840, on a T-shaped plan centred on single-bay single-storey gabled windbreak. Occupied, 1990. "Restored", 1997. Chicken wire-covered hipped oat thatch roof with exposed hazel lattice stretchers to degraded ridge having exposed scallops, cement rendered off-central chimney stack having concrete capping supporting terracotta pots, and exposed hazel stretchers to eaves having exposed scallops. Gritdashed roughcast battered wall to front (east) elevation on rendered plinth; limewashed surface finish (remainder) with limewashed battered buttresses. Square-headed central door opening with rendered lugged flush surround framing timber boarded or tongue-and-groove timber panelled door. Square-headed window openings with rendered lugged flush surrounds framing six-over-six timber sash windows having part exposed sash boxes. Set back from road in landscaped grounds with limewashed cylindrical piers to perimeter having rendered domed capping supporting flat iron gate.
